本文目录
在英语语法中,我们常常会遇到had前置的虚拟语气,这种语气通常用于表示对过去发生的事情的假设、猜测或推测。本文将详细介绍had前置的虚拟语气的用法,帮助读者更好地掌握英语语法。
什么是虚拟语气
虚拟语气是一种表示假设或不可能实现的情况的语气,通常在条件语句、建议、请求、愿望、假设等情况下使用。虚拟语气的形式和用法相对复杂,需要仔细掌握。
Had前置的虚拟语气
在英语语法中,had前置的虚拟语气通常表示对过去发生的事情的假设、猜测或推测。它的结构为:had + 过去分词。
例如:
- If I had studied harder, I would have passed the exam.(如果我学得更努力,我就能通过考试了。)
- If I had known you were coming, I would have prepared dinner.(如果我知道你要来,我就会准备晚餐了。)
需要注意的是,had前置的虚拟语气通常用于过去时态的条件句中,表示对过去事情的假设。如果条件句中使用了过去完成时,那么结果句中需要使用would have + 过去分词的形式。
总结
掌握had前置的虚拟语气对于学好英语语法非常重要。在使用时,需要注意条件句的时态和虚拟语气的结构,以确保语法正确。希望本文能够帮助读者更好地理解和掌握had前置的虚拟语气的用法。